Simple leads to are a set of reserved attributes integrated into Apps Software, including the means onOpen(e) , and that does whenever a person reveals a google Docs, Sheet sets, Slides, otherwise Variations file. Installable leads to render far more possibilities than just effortless produces however, should be triggered in advance of play with. For both type of triggers, Software Program entry this new triggered form a meeting object which includes information about the fresh new framework the spot where the event taken place.
Starting out
- onOpen(e) operates when a user opens up an excellent spreadsheet, file, demonstration, or function the associate has actually consent to modify.
- onInstall(e) operates whenever a user installs an editor put-toward from within Yahoo Docs, Sheet sets, Slides, otherwise Models.
- onEdit(e) runs whenever a user alter a regard from inside the a beneficial spreadsheet.
- onSelectionChange(e) runs whenever a person changes the choice from inside the a great spreadsheet.
- doGet(e) operates when a user visits a web site app otherwise an application sends an HTTP Rating consult to a web site application.
- doPost(e) runs whenever a course directs a keen HTTP Post demand to a good websites app.
The fresh age parameter regarding means names over try a meeting target that is enacted towards the form. The object contains factual statements about the newest perspective one caused the result in so you’re able to flames, however, utilizing it try elective.
Restrictions
- New script need to be bound to a bing Sheets, Slides, Docs, or Forms document, normally end up being an use-on that runs among those programs.
- They do not manage if the a document was opened inside the realize-simply (consider or opinion) function.
- Script executions and you may API needs don’t end in produces to operate. Like, getting in touch with Assortment.setValue() so you can revise a cellular does not cause the spreadsheet’s onEdit cause to perform.
onOpen(e)
New onOpen(e) result in operates instantly when a person reveals an excellent spreadsheet, document, speech, otherwise function that they have permission in order to revise. (The http://datingperfect.net/dating-sites/i-love-latins-reviews-comparison/ brand new end in cannot run when addressing a form, only if opening the design so you’re able to edit they.) onOpen(e) are most frequently regularly incorporate customized eating plan things to Google Sheets, Glides, Docs, otherwise Versions.
onInstall(e)
The new onInstall(e) end up in operates instantly when a user installs an editor create-to the from within Bing Docs, Sheets, Slides, or Versions. Brand new cause wouldn’t work at whenever a user installs the fresh new add-for the on the Bing Workspace Markets website. Remember that there are certain constraints about what onInstall(e) can do, find out more about consent. The most famous entry to onInstall(e) is basically to call onOpen(e) to incorporate customized menus. After all, whenever an include-to your is actually hung, the fresh file is discover, for example onOpen(e) doesn’t run-on a unique until the latest file are reopened.
onEdit(e)
Brand new onEdit(e) result in operates instantly whenever a user transform the value of one telephone during the an effective spreadsheet. Very onEdit(e) triggers utilize the information in the event target to react correctly. Such as, the new onEdit(e) means less than kits a discuss the latest cellphone one records brand new history date it had been modified.
onSelectionChange(e)
The latest onSelectionChange(e) result in runs immediately when a person alter the choice when you look at the an effective spreadsheet. To engage this trigger, you should rejuvenate the spreadsheet while the end in are additional and each time the new spreadsheet are launched.
In the event your options movements between several muscle quickly, specific choice alter situations is overlooked to reduce latency. Such as, if many selection changes are produced within a couple seconds of each almost every other, precisely the very first and you will history selection alter tend to stimulate the brand new onSelectionChange(e) end in.
doGet(e) and you may doPost(e)
The new doGet(e) produce operates automatically when a user check outs a web application or a program sends an enthusiastic HTTP Get consult to help you a web app. doPost(e) runs when an application delivers an enthusiastic HTTP Article request to good websites app. These trigger are showed even more on guides to web apps, HTML services, and you will Posts solution. Remember that doGet(e) and you will doPost(e) are not at the mercy of brand new limits mentioned above.
Readily available sort of causes
In case your constraints on the simple trigger keep them out of appointment their need, a keen installable trigger might work instead. The newest table below summarizes and that particular causes are offered for each type regarding event. Such as for example, Google Sheets, Slides, Forms, and Docs all of the assistance simple discover produces, but merely Sheets, Docs and you will Variations support installable open triggers.